Iconic Arcade Game Snow Brothers 2 Has Been Remade For Switch & PC

Snow Bros 2 Special poster

How about this for a blast from the past - the classic arcade game Snow Bros 2 has been remade for the Switch and PC 31 years after its original release. It was back in 1994 when gamers first took princes who could control the elements on a quest to rescue Princess Pudding, and now a whole new generation of gamers can experience the action anytime, anywhere on Switch.

If you're a fan of the original, then the remake has kept the iconic design and the controls of the game the same, though it's brought the graphics kicking and screaming into this decade and added online & cross-platform multiplayer, so you and up to three friends can team up together no matter what device they're playing on.

Packaged versions of the standard and limited editions of the game called Snow Bros. 2 Special released today, though downloadable versions of the game have been out since April 10th with positive feedback rushing in from fans.

According to Famitsu, the Limited Edition game comes with miniature figurines of the four prince characters from the game, a hardback art book, a metal keyring, soundtrack, manual, stickers, and more.

Both versions of the game boast three new modes too; Survival, Time Attack, and Sky Run. There are now 19 new stages added to the original 26, giving you 45 levels to play through. If you're a long-time Snow Bros fan, then you need to get this in your life!
